Describe the movement of the particles at the boiling point of a substance. Consider what is happening with

temperature and energy.

Answer :

when a liquid is heated to its boiling point, the particle movement and the energy increases.

Step-by-step explanation:

  1. Kinetic energy is the energy related to the motion of the substances. When the liquid is heated to its boiling point, the particles move faster. This also corresponds to the increase in kinetic energy as kinetic energy is directly proportional to the particle's velocity.
